Otherwise another solution would be to get a [bigger] memory card and set your phone's options to save messages on the card,instead of the phone:

Message>Options>Settings>Other>MemoryInUse

Or you can use MsgSaver from JJL. It's a nice piece of freeware which saves all you messages into a text file.
